Wyze Floor Lamp doesn't turn on.

Problem

Wyze Floor Lamp does not turn on using the remote or the cord switch. Neither option works.

Troubleshooting

  1. Make sure Wyze Floor Lamp is plugged securely into the wall socket.
  2. Make sure Wyze PARB Bulb is seated in the socket.
  3. Check that the power outlet has power, and is not on a dimmer switch.
    • If you have no choice but to use a dimmer switch, make sure the power is turned up all the way.
  4. Power cycle Wyze Floor Lamp.
    1. Unplug the floor lamp from power. 
    2. Unscrew the bulb from the lamp for about 30 seconds and screw it back in. 
    3. Plug the floor lamp back into power and try again.
  5. Send an app log before factory resetting the floor lamp and remote.
    1. Before performing this step, send in an app log and take note of the app log ID.
    2. In the Wyze app, tap on your Wyze Floor Lamp.
    3. Tap the settings icon > Wyze Support > Submit a log.
  6. Factory reset Wyze Floor Lamp:
    1. Toggle the power switch on the cord 5 times.
    2. The light will pulse briefly when the lamp is successfully reset.
  7. Factory reset the Bluetooth remote:
    1. On the back of the remote, open the battery cover.
    2. With the battery still installed, press and hold the reset button for at least 3 seconds.
    3. The status LED will flash, then steady when it has been successfully reset.
